Output 916216eb7d5f27ff90267ffb7e38b792c1585b9dee5a9cbb26e85ca56dfb763e:0

value
8488069
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ec9847ac8f63fd44fba7213f461ed8a38af410cb OP_EQUAL
address
3PG1pQxzLTqws1tNrZoYnY4JAeH8ZuRxAc
transaction
916216eb7d5f27ff90267ffb7e38b792c1585b9dee5a9cbb26e85ca56dfb763e
spent
true